The administration phase begins with the award of the contract. The COR does not have the authority to make any material changes to the contract.

Only the OFR contracting officer may approve changes to the contract, to include extending periods of performance. All correspondence or actions relating to the contract are maintained in the OFR contract file, to include final close out or termination documents.

Having a comprehensive understanding of the contract management process minimizes time spent working on administrative tasks. Furthermore, you can maximize strategy to accelerate and automate the deal. Contracts are legally binding documents that should not be approached lightly.

Properly identifying the needs, reasons, and ultimate goals that require a contract makes any decisions down the line much easier. For example, the terms of agreement within a contract should address what happens if the client files for bankruptcy, goes out of business, or sells the company, along with any other contingencies that may arise. Another example is a contract of pricing terms for customers. One goal of this document is to financially protect the business in any scenario, and ensure payment once the tasks outlined in an agreement are complete.

Good contract management ensures that even if a business relationship is strong, each side obtains exactly what is in the contract. Consulting with in-house counsel or an attorney is wise, especially if there are any uncertainties.

Better yet, use a pre-set template drafted by your legal team to ensure all the information is up-to-date and all required clauses and terms are automatically included. Any ambiguity leaves contracts up for interpretation, even down to a comma. State and country laws also need to be taken into consideration.

Contracts are a vital part of building relationships and completing business transactions. But, what other purposes do they serve? Contracts have many purposes and thus many different reasons for why they are important.

For starters, contracts are the main source of revenue and relationship building for an organization. At their very core, contracts are relationships.

First, two parties agree to work together, and forge a connection that if fostered well and beneficial on both sides, can last years. A contract is the visual representation of that relationship. Contracts also hold each party to their original agreement.

For example, in a SaaS contract, one party agrees to provide the other with software for a specified amount of time. The other side agrees to pay the provider for that same amount of time. First and foremost, a contract is the trail that holds both sides accountable for the terms they set at the beginning of the relationship.
